WS6318 L30 do not work in Liberia (OP 61807)

Hi!

Yesterday we saw a strange behavior of the WS6318 modem in the operator’s network CELLKOMNET Liberia (MCCMNC 61807) using local SIM card or TravelSIM card.

Мodem in an endless loop produces a sequence of messages:
CREG: 0
CREG: 2
*PSSTK
*PSSTK
+CREG: 3
<delay for 3 seconds>
+PSSUP:0

Next all repeats.

We have installed and use a few thousand WS6318 modems with version:
ATI3
L30.1_00gg.WS6318 140312

We have not noticed the problems in Europe, Asia and Russia (roaming mode), but in Africa the modem just does not work.
Researching the problem has shown that it is not working firmware L30 only but R32 normally turned on and logged.
